In Lorcana, exert is used in lots of ways: You exert ink when you use it to pay a cards ink cost You exert characters when you quest , challenge , or sing Some items get exerted as a cost when they are used Some cards or characters have abilities that require them to be exerted to use them Certain actions and abilities can exert other players cards When a card is exerted, they cant take any other actions unless they are readied by an effect
